Job Description
Solutions Engineer
Snowflake
• Present Snowflake technology and vision to executives and technical contributors at Snowflake customers and prospects • Work hands-on with customers to demonstrate and communicate the value of Snowflake technology; identify use cases, and guide the customer to successfully take them from demo to implementation, and a successful go-live. • Present Customers with the innovations in Snowflake and the value these innovations add to their business. • Immerse yourself in the ever-evolving industry, maintaining a deep understanding of competitive and complementary technologies and vendors and how to position Snowflake in relation to them. • Collaborate with Product Management, Engineering, and Marketing to continuously improve Snowflake’s products and marketing.
Job Requirements
- Outstanding presenting skills to both technical and executive audiences, whether impromptu on a whiteboard or using presentations and demos.
- Broad range of experience within large-scale Database and/or Data Warehouse technology, ETL, analytics and cloud technologies
- Hands-on expertise with SQL and SQL analytics
- Ability to understand a customer’s specific business problems and translate these to Snowflake use cases
- University degree in computer science, engineering, mathematics or related fields, or equivalent experience preferred
